  • Publication number: 20020026211
    Abstract: Apparatus and methods are provided for use in filtering emboli or removing thrombus from a vessel, wherein a vascular device comprises a vascular filter for capturing emboli and optionally, a thrombectomy element for excising or ablating thrombus. The vascular filter comprises a support hoop having one or more articulation regions connected near a distal end of a guide wire, and a blood permeable sac affixed to the support hoop so that the support hoop forms a mouth of the blood permeable sac. In a preferred embodiment, the thrombectomy element also comprises a vascular filter support hoop, and may include filter frame, locking feature or tensioning thread.

  • Publication number: 20020022858
    Abstract: Apparatus and methods are provided for use in filtering emboli from a vessel, wherein a vascular filter disposed on a guidewire, the vascular filter comprising a support hoop disposed from a suspension strut so as to permit lateral eccentric displacement of the support hoop relative to a longitudinal axis of the guidewire. A blood permeable sac is affixed to the support hoop to form a mouth of the blood permeable sac. The support hoop is disposed obliquely relative to the guidewire and is capable of being properly used in a wide range of vessel diameters. The support hoop collapses the mouth of the blood permeable sac during removal of the vascular filter to prevent material from escaping from the sac. A delivery sheath and introducer sheath for use with the vascular filter of the present invention are also provided.

  • Patent number: 6348062
    Abstract: Apparatus and methods are provided for use in filtering emboli from a vessel and performing thrombectomy and embolectomy, wherein a vascular device comprises one or more support hoops, each having an articulation region connected near a distal end of a guide wire, and a blood permeable sac affixed to the one or more support hoops so that the support hoops form a mouth of the blood permeable sac. Each articulation region comprises a reduced thickness region of the support hoop that prevents kinks from forming in the support hoop when the apparatus is contracted to its delivery state, and curved regions that close the mouth of the sac to prevent material escaping from the sac when the apparatus is collapsed for removal.
